Vandoorne, Ocon, Celis and Lynn get Barcelona testing duties

The driver line-up for the first in-season test is beginning to shape up, with six teams having now confirmed their line-up for post-Spanish Grand Prix two-day test.

Renault have previously confirmed that Esteban Ocon will drive for them alongside Kevin Magnussen, but the Frenchman will also get an outing with Mercedes.

Ocon, who is currently competing in the DTM championship with Mercedes, is on loan to Renault for the 2016 season, but will also get his first taste of the W07 next week, sharing duties with Nico Rosberg.

Meanwhile McLaren have confirmed that Stoffel Vandoorne will drive alongside Jenson Button during the test. The Belgian stood in for Fernando Alonso during the Bahrain GP and scored the team's first point of the season.

Alfonso Celis Jr will take the reigns at Force India on both days.

With the regulations stipulating that a young driver must drive on at least two of the four in-season test days, it would leave Force India with the possibility of running Sergio Perez and Nico Hulkenberg at the second test after the British GP in July.

Williams have confirmed that Alex Lynn will drive on one of its two days, but has yet to confirm if Valtteri Bottas or Felipe Massa will join him.

Esteban Gutierrez and Romain Grosjean will share duties for Haas, with the American outfit opting not to run a young driver at the first test.
